XAMPP 3.2.1 Linux安装指南
xampp 3.2.1 linux

首页 2025-01-03 23:24:36



XAMPP 3.2.1 for Linux:强大而灵活的本地开发环境 在Web开发的广阔世界里,选择一个合适的本地开发环境至关重要

    它不仅决定了开发过程的效率,还直接影响到项目的稳定性和安全性

    XAMPP(Apache + MySQL + PHP + Perl/Python)作为一套功能强大的开源软件栈,凭借其简单易用、功能全面的特点,赢得了众多开发者的青睐

    特别是在Linux系统上,XAMPP 3.2.1版本更是以其出色的性能和稳定性,成为无数开发者首选的本地服务器解决方案

     一、XAMPP 3.2.1的核心组件 XAMPP 3.2.1包含了Web开发中最常用的几个核心组件:Apache HTTP服务器、MySQL数据库管理系统、PHP编程语言,以及Perl和Python(虽然Perl和Python在某些版本中可能不是默认安装,但它们的存在极大地扩展了XAMPP的适用范围)

     1.Apache HTTP服务器:作为Web服务器领域的老大哥,Apache以其高稳定性和强大的配置能力著称

    XAMPP中的Apache版本经过精心挑选和优化,能够轻松处理各种Web请求,无论是静态页面还是动态内容,都能游刃有余

     2.MySQL数据库:MySQL是世界上最流行的开源数据库管理系统之一,它以高性能、高可靠性和易用性著称

    在XAMPP中,MySQL提供了一个强大的后端支持,使得开发者可以轻松地存储、检索和管理数据

     3.PHP编程语言:PHP以其与Web服务器的无缝集成、丰富的函数库和强大的社区支持,成为了Web开发领域的常青树

    XAMPP中的PHP版本支持最新的语法和特性,使得开发者可以充分利用PHP的强大功能来构建动态Web应用

     4.Perl和Python:虽然Perl和Python在Web开发中的使用不如PHP广泛,但它们在文本处理、系统管理和科学计算等方面具有独特的优势

    XAMPP提供了对这两种语言的支持,使得开发者可以在需要时灵活地切换编程语言

     二、XAMPP 3.2.1在Linux上的优势 Linux以其开源、稳定、高效和安全的特性,成为了服务器领域的首选操作系统

    在Linux上运行XAMPP 3.2.1,更是将两者的优势发挥得淋漓尽致

     1.高稳定性:Linux系统的稳定性和可靠性是众所周知的

    在Linux上运行XAMPP,可以大大减少因系统崩溃或不稳定而导致的开发中断

    同时,XAMPP 3.2.1版本本身也经过了严格的测试和优化,确保了其在Linux环境下的稳定运行

     2.丰富的资源:Linux系统拥有丰富的开源资源和强大的社区支持

    这意味着当开发者在使用XAMPP时遇到问题时,可以很方便地在网络上找到解决方案或寻求帮助

    此外,Linux系统还支持多种编程语言和开发工具,为开发者提供了更广阔的选择空间

     3.强大的安全性:Linux系统以其强大的安全性而著称

    在Linux上运行XAMPP,可以充分利用Linux系统的安全特性来保护开发环境

    同时,XAMPP本身也提供了一系列安全配置选项,使得开发者可以根据需要来加强开发环境的安全性

     4.灵活的配置:XAMPP提供了丰富的配置选项和工具,使得开发者可以根据需要来定制开发环境

    无论是调整Apache服务器的配置参数、优化MySQL数据库的性能,还是配置PHP的扩展模块和函数库,都可以通过简单的配置文件修改或命令行操作来实现

     三、XAMPP 3.2.1在Linux上的实际应用 XAMPP 3.2.1在Linux上的实际应用非常广泛

    无论是初学者还是经验丰富的开发者,都可以通过XAMPP来搭建一个功能齐全的本地开发环境

     1.Web开发:对于Web开发者来说,XAMPP提供了一个完美的本地开发环境

    开发者可以在本地机器上搭建一个与线上环境相似的Web服务器,并通过浏览器来访问和测试自己的Web应用

    这不仅提高了开发效率,还降低了因线上环境差异而导致的错误风险

     2.数据库管理:XAMPP中的MySQL数据库管理系统为开发者提供了一个强大的后端支持

    开发者可以在本地机器上创建和管理数据库表、视图、索引等对象,并通过SQL语句来查询和操作数据

    这不仅方便了开发者进行数据库设计和优化工作,还提高了数据的安全性和可靠性

     3.API开发和测试:随着移动互联网的普及和发展,API开发变得越来越重要

    XAMPP为开发者提供了一个方便的本地服务器环境来开发和测试API

    开发者可以在本地机器上搭建一个RESTful或SOAP API服务,并通过客户端程序来访问和测试这些API

    这不仅提高了API开发的效率和质量,还降低了因网络延迟或安全问题而导致的测试风险

     4.学习和研究:对于初学者来说,XAMPP是一个非常好的学习和研究工具

    通过XAMPP,初学者可以很方便地搭建一个功能齐全的Web服务器环境,并通过实际操作来学习Web开发的基础知识和技能

    同时,XAMPP还支持多种编程语言和开发工具,为初学者提供了更广阔的学习空间和发展机会

     四、总结与展望 XAMPP 3.2.1以其强大的功能和出色的性能,在Linux系统上展现出了巨大的优势和潜力

    它不仅为Web开发者提供了一个完美的本地开发环境,还为数据库管理、API开发和测试以及学习和研究等领域提供了有力的支持

    随着技术的不断进步和发展,我们有理由相信,XAMPP将会在未来的Web开发领域继续发挥重要作用,并为开发者带来更多的便利和惊喜

     对于正在寻找一个稳定、高效且易于使用的本地开发环境的开发者来说,XAMPP 3.2.1 for Linux无疑是一个值得考虑的选择

    它不仅能够帮助你提高开发效率和质量,还能够为你的职业发展奠定坚实的基础

    让我们一起期待XAMPP在未来的发展中能够为我们带来更多的惊喜和收获吧!

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密